The Bethany Community Wolves will challenge the Morehead Panthers at 6:00 p.m. on Monday. Both teams took a loss in their last game, so they'll have plenty of motivation to get the 'W'.
Bethany Community came into their game on Friday off a hard-fought close win, but unfortunately suffered a serious change of fortune. They came up short against McMichael, falling 13-3. The Wolves have struggled against the Phoenix recently, as the game was their fifth consecutive lost meetings.
Bethany Community saw two different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was Mattie Southard, who scored a run and stole a base while going 2-for-3.
Meanwhile, Morehead came up short against Providence Grove on Friday and fell 7-2. The Panthers have now taken an 'L' in back-to-back games.
Bethany Community's loss dropped their record down to 1-1. As for Morehead, their defeat dropped their record down to 1-3.
Bethany Community came out on top in a nail-biter against Morehead in their previous matchup on Monday, sneaking past 4-2. The rematch might be a little tougher for Bethany Community since the team won't have the home-field advantage this time around. We'll see if the change in venue makes a difference.
